Sapa - Tram Ton Pass - Fansipan Trek
Tram Ton Pass - At 9:00 am, take a car or motorbike (using a scooter if you’re alone, with the guide driving and you riding pillion) to Tram Ton Pass (elevation 2000 m), the starting point for the ascent of Mount Fansipan.
Fansipan Mountain - Begin your trek through pine and bamboo forests, crossing various streams. After a picnic lunch, continue your adventurous trek along a ridge to the summit, taking time to admire the diverse vegetation. Arrive at base camp in the late afternoon. Enjoy dinner, share your Fansipan adventure experiences, and spend the night at 2800 m.
Fansipan Summit - Tram Ton Pass - Sapa Town
Fansipan Mountain - After breakfast, continue your adventure, crossing bamboo forests to reach the summit (optional sunrise visit with guide). At the top, celebrate your victory over the roof of Indochina with stunning views of the Sapa and Lai Chau valleys, and even the high mountains of Yunnan Province, China. Enjoy a picnic lunch before trekking down to Tram Ton Pass or taking a cable car (optional, ticket purchased at the summit).
Tram Ton Pass - Trek down to Tram Ton Pass or take a cable car to the station near Sapa town, where a car or motorbike (if alone) will be waiting to take you back to Sapa. Return to Sapa around 1:00-2:30 pm if trekking down, depending on your speed. If taking the cable car, return around 9:30-10:30 am, or 12:30-2:30 pm if trekking down, also depending on your speed. End of tour.
